Fiji - Pineapples Market Size Volume Per Capita
Since 2014, Fiji Pineapples Market Size Volume Per Capita fell by 2.9% year on year. In 2019, the country was ranked number 33 among other countries in Pineapples Market Size Volume Per Capita with 6.1 Kilograms Per Capita. Fiji is overtaken by Suriname, which was ranked number 32 at 6.2 Kilograms Per Capita and is followed by Maldives at 5.94 Kilograms Per Capita. Costa Rica topped the ranking with 41.57 Kilograms Per Capita in 2019, that is an increase of 2.1% versus 2018. Guyana, Dominican Republic and Benin resp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Grenada witnessed the best average annual growth at +79.2% per year, while Solomon Islands rec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
